Story-telling has always been important in our Club. Through stories, we can relive the past. Stories give meaning to experience, and they can also tell us who we are, as individuals or as a group.
I would like to introduce this anthology of stories and other snippets, which tells something of the story of fifty years of the Catholic Walking Club of Victoria, and which is just one part of the celebration of the fifty-year milestone of the Club.
This publication contains quite a lot of previously written material. As stories are best told as the events occur, we have purposely gone through old editions of The Catholic Walker, plus other old records to include in the selection. As well as these articles from the past, there is also quite a number of newly written pieces by a wide variety of Club members. Whilst it is not possible to include everything, we hope that this collection will represent many aspects of our Club.
